DescriptionSkirt of two piece dress (bodice COS64.64.1 and skirt COS64.64.2). Long white dress, detailed with fine lace. Ruffles along both sleeves and along bottom 12" of dress hem. White cotton, lace, silk satin sash: 2 piece white dress for bridesmaid or graduation from Smith. Ruffles at hem of skirt, on bodice. With very nice silk belet or sash with silk flowers decor. 1905-06. Upper arm may be altered, narrowed c. 1907, due to fashion. Dress Accessories: 64.64a chemise; 64.64b petticoat; 64.64c petticoat; 64.64d blue silk sash.
